1. Understanding Mercedes Actros Fault Codes

Mercedes Actros Fault Codes are diagnostic trouble codes (DTCs) generated by the truck’s electronic control units (ECUs). These codes indicate malfunctions or issues within the vehicle’s various systems, such as the engine, transmission, braking system, and more. Understanding these codes is the first step in effective troubleshooting and repair.

1.1. The Role of ECUs in Fault Code Generation

Electronic Control Units (ECUs) are the brains behind modern trucks, monitoring and controlling various systems. When an ECU detects a problem, it generates a fault code and stores it in the vehicle’s memory. These codes can be retrieved using diagnostic tools, providing valuable information about the nature and location of the fault.

3. Common Mercedes Actros Fault Codes and Their Meanings

Understanding common fault codes can help you quickly identify and address problems. Here are some of the most frequently encountered Mercedes Actros fault codes and their meanings.

Engine-related fault codes can indicate issues with various components, such as sensors, injectors, and the fuel system.

Fault Code Description Possible Causes
P0299 Turbocharger Underboost Leaks in the intake system, faulty turbocharger, malfunctioning boost pressure sensor
P0101 Mass Air Flow (MAF) Sensor Range/Performance Dirty or faulty MAF sensor, air leaks in the intake system, wiring issues
P0300 Random/Multiple Cylinder Misfire Detected Faulty spark plugs, ignition coils, fuel injectors, vacuum leaks, low compression
P0087 Fuel Rail/System Pressure – Too Low Faulty fuel pump, clogged fuel filter, leaking fuel injectors, pressure regulator failure
P0401 Exhaust Gas Recirculation (EGR) Flow Insufficient Detected Clogged EGR valve, faulty EGR sensor, vacuum leaks, carbon buildup

Transmission fault codes often point to issues with the gearbox, sensors, or control modules.

Fault Code Description Possible Causes
P0700 Transmission Control System Malfunction Faulty TCM, wiring issues, low transmission fluid
P0715 Input/Turbine Speed Sensor Circuit Malfunction Faulty input speed sensor, wiring issues, TCM failure
P0730 Incorrect Gear Ratio Low transmission fluid, worn clutches, faulty solenoids, mechanical failure
P0740 Torque Converter Clutch Circuit Malfunction Faulty torque converter, solenoid issues, wiring problems
P0750 Shift Solenoid A Malfunction Faulty shift solenoid, wiring issues, TCM failure

3.3. Braking System Fault Codes

Braking system fault codes can indicate problems with the ABS, EBS, or individual wheel speed sensors.

Fault Code Description Possible Causes
C0031 Left Front Wheel Speed Sensor Circuit Faulty wheel speed sensor, wiring issues, damaged sensor ring
C0040 Right Front Wheel Speed Sensor Circuit Faulty wheel speed sensor, wiring issues, damaged sensor ring
C0051 Left Rear Wheel Speed Sensor Circuit Faulty wheel speed sensor, wiring issues, damaged sensor ring
C0061 Right Rear Wheel Speed Sensor Circuit Faulty wheel speed sensor, wiring issues, damaged sensor ring
C0100 ABS Control Module Malfunction Faulty ABS module, wiring issues, hydraulic problems

3.4. AdBlue System Fault Codes

AdBlue system fault codes are related to the Selective Catalytic Reduction (SCR) system, which reduces NOx emissions.

Fault Code Description Possible Causes
P20E8 Reductant Dosing Unit Control Circuit Low Faulty dosing unit, wiring issues, low AdBlue level
P20F5 Reductant Consumption Too Low Clogged injector, faulty dosing unit, incorrect AdBlue concentration
P20EE SCR NOx Catalyst Efficiency Below Threshold Faulty NOx sensor, catalyst degradation, incorrect AdBlue dosing
P204F Reductant System Performance Leaks in the system, faulty sensors, incorrect AdBlue concentration
U010E Lost Communication with Reductant Control Module Wiring issues, faulty module, CAN bus problems

4. Step-by-Step Guide to Diagnosing Fault Codes

Diagnosing fault codes requires a systematic approach to identify the root cause of the problem. Follow these steps to effectively diagnose Mercedes Actros fault codes.

4.1. Retrieving and Recording Fault Codes

Use a diagnostic scanner to retrieve and record all active and stored fault codes. Note the code numbers and their descriptions for further analysis.

4.2. Clearing Fault Codes and Retesting

After recording the fault codes, clear them and retest the system. Some codes may be intermittent and not reappear, while others will return immediately, indicating a persistent issue.

4.3. Analyzing Fault Code Data

Analyze the fault code data to understand the nature of the problem. Consider the following factors:

  • Frequency of the code
  • Related codes
  • Symptoms experienced by the driver

4.4. Performing Visual Inspections

Conduct a thorough visual inspection of the affected system and its components. Look for obvious signs of damage, such as:

  • Damaged wiring
  • Loose connections
  • Leaking fluids
  • Corroded components

4.5. Testing Components and Sensors

Use a multimeter or other diagnostic tools to test the functionality of sensors and components. Compare the test results with the manufacturer’s specifications to identify any discrepancies.

4.6. Checking Wiring and Connections

Inspect the wiring and connections for the affected system. Look for:

  • Loose or corroded connectors
  • Damaged wiring insulation
  • Open or shorted circuits

4.7. Utilizing Diagnostic Software and Tools

Utilize advanced diagnostic software and tools to perform in-depth analysis and testing. These tools can provide valuable information about the system’s performance and help pinpoint the root cause of the problem.

5. Advanced Diagnostic Techniques

For complex issues, advanced diagnostic techniques may be necessary to accurately identify the problem.

5.1. Using Oscilloscopes for Signal Analysis

Oscilloscopes can be used to analyze electrical signals and identify anomalies that may not be apparent with other diagnostic tools. This is particularly useful for diagnosing sensor issues and communication problems.

5.2. Performing Component-Level Testing

Component-level testing involves testing individual components within a system to determine if they are functioning correctly. This can be done using specialized testing equipment or by substituting known good components.

5.3. Analyzing Data Streams and Parameters

Diagnostic tools can provide real-time data streams and parameters that can be analyzed to identify performance issues. Monitor parameters such as:

  • Engine RPM
  • Fuel pressure
  • Airflow
  • Sensor readings

5.4. Conducting System-Specific Tests

Perform system-specific tests to isolate problems within a particular system. For example, perform a cylinder compression test for engine-related issues or a brake pressure test for braking system problems.
